London - It took two hours to fly from London to Tokyo. In addition, the aircraft is free of pollution, and no more noisy than current aircraft. But these new aircraft will be another 40 years.
Making plans hypersonic passenger jet on display yesterday. Rate of 5030 km / h makes this aircraft four times faster than the speed of sound, known as Mach 4. The plane is called a descendant of the Concorde.
That is, the propeller plane is powered mixture of hydrogen and oxygen that make emissions produced only in the form of water. Airbus developed the project is on display before the official opening of the Paris Air Show, yesterday.
This aircraft can accommodate 100 passengers. The aircraft will use a conventional jet engine that makes it will not produce a 'sonic boom' like the Concorde.
When flying, as written Dailymail, aircraft, dubbed ZEHST (Zero Emission Transportation Hypersonic) is capable of flying from London to Malaga, Spain, in 20 minutes.
Director of Innovation and Technology EADS (Airbus subsidiary) Jean Botti said, "This aircraft is not the Concorde, but like the Concorde. That is, the aerodynamics of the 1960s shows what is already advanced. The aircraft will fly above the atmosphere."
When the upper atmosphere, no one could hear and we have been working on this project long enough, he added. Unlike other conventional aircraft, the aircraft will be powered by biofuel from seaweed which makes it the most environmentally friendly aircraft in the world.
According to Flight International transport editor David Kaminski-Morrow, "The concept vehicle is remarkable and is still within limits. The technology is available. The obstacles lie in the funding. It took billions of dollars to make this plane."
